This is never the easiest question to answer with this model of CDiem (s23 - unless I'm mistaken? is the 'm' denomination reserved for the bulbous or non-bulbous toe version).
Regardless, I always advise to go true to size with this model. They fit our size 48/50 model's size 45 feet perfectly, and should accommodate any true 45. I, myself, am a true 42 and wear a 42 in my own pair.
However, if you are sometimes a 45, and sometimes a 46 - you're likely less of a true 45 than you think (or just a 45 with an especially high instep, or especially wide foot), and would need a bigger size in this boot.
